Bloomberg: US Suggests Former Ukrainian Territories Remain Under Russian Control

Bloomberg: US Suggests Former Ukrainian Territories Remain Under Russian Control

Background

In a recent development reported by Bloomberg, the United States has indicated a potential shift in its stance regarding the status of former Ukrainian territories currently under Russian control. This suggestion comes amidst ongoing geopolitical tensions and complex international negotiations.

Key Insights

US Position

  • The US has hinted at the possibility of accepting the current status quo, where certain Ukrainian territories remain under Russian administration.
  • This position marks a significant departure from previous US policy, which firmly supported Ukraine’s territorial integrity.

International Reactions

  • European allies have expressed concern over this potential shift, fearing it may embolden further territorial claims by Russia.
  • Ukraine has strongly opposed any recognition of Russian control over its territories, emphasizing its sovereignty and territorial rights.

Implications for Global Politics

  • This development could alter the dynamics of US-Russia relations, potentially easing tensions but also raising questions about the future of international law and order.
  • The decision may impact NATO’s strategic positioning and its commitments to Eastern European allies.

Conclusion

The US’s suggestion to potentially recognize Russian control over former Ukrainian territories represents a pivotal moment in international diplomacy. While it may offer a path to de-escalation, it also poses significant challenges to global norms and alliances. The international community remains watchful as this situation unfolds, with the potential for far-reaching consequences.
